			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><div id="attachment_515" class="wp-caption alignnone" style="width: 560px"><img src="http://www.nickysinger.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/07/Mordeckids09-550x366.jpg" alt="" title="Mordeckids09" width="550" height="366" class="size-large wp-image-515" /><p class="wp-caption-text">Bass Robert Winslade Anderson playing the OG/Mordec character in Knight Crew and bearing an uncanny resemblance to my friend Khaine</p></div>My research for Knight Crew brought me into contact with a man called Khaine, who I visited in prison for two and a half years. During that time I learnt alot about the British &#8216;justice&#8217; system and Africa and street language and about being black in a white world. I was often angry, often upset. I was also incredibly moved by some of the goodness I found in very dark places. Some of that story &#8211; which fed into Knight Crew the novel and Knight Crew the opera is available here: <a href="http://notesfromtheslushpile.blogspot.com/2010/06/guest-blogger-nicky-singer-good-bad-and.html">http://notesfromtheslushpile.blogspot.com/2010/06/guest-blogger-nicky-singer-good-bad-and.html</a></p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div id="attachment_447" class="wp-caption alignnone" style="width: 560px"><a href="http://www.nickysinger.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/03/curtaincall.jpg" rel="lightbox[446]"><img src="http://www.nickysinger.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/03/curtaincall-550x412.jpg" alt="I&#039;m the one in the middle wearing - er - the wrong colour - Saxon colours!" title="curtaincall" width="550" height="412" class="size-large wp-image-447"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">I'm the one in the middle wearing - er - the wrong colour - Saxon colours!</p></div>
<p>
Knight Crew the opera opens at Glyndebourne to four star reviews in The Independent and The Guardian and a call for a West End transfer from Gramophone. To quote: <em>This or Mama Mia? No competition</em>.  But what I feel about that is nothing to the way I feel about all the people who have made this project possible &#8211; most especially the extraordinary chorus of young people who have worked their socks off to become my Knight Crew. LEGEND! Days later I&#8217;m still over-adrenalised (hey, I&#8217;m the guy who normally sits alone at a desk&#8230;.), over-excited and totally exhausted. </p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><div id="attachment_402" class="wp-caption alignnone" style="width: 560px"><a href="http://www.nickysinger.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/12/launchpic3.jpg" rel="lightbox[393]"><img src="http://www.nickysinger.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/12/launchpic3-550x412.jpg" alt="Nicky Singer Knight Crew Launch - who&#039;s that tall bloke at the back?" title="launchpic" width="550" height="412" class="size-large wp-image-402"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Nicky Singer Knight Crew Launch - who's that tall bloke at the back?</p></div>Knight Crew is officially launched. Hooray for Brighton Library who, after the collapse of Borders Bookshops, stepped in at the last moment as our venue. Above &#8211; students from Ringmer Community College who worked fantastically hard to make the launch a success, printing flyers, designing hoodies and logos for the gangs, making Excalibur games and pouring blue fizzy drinks into light-up glasses. The students are working on the Creative Media Diploma and it was (is) their real-life job to publicise Knight Crew the opera, with their professional partner, Glyndebourne. </p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div id="attachment_389" class="wp-caption alignnone" style="width: 574px"><a href="http://www.nickysinger.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/garethglyndebourne.jpg" rel="lightbox[387]"><img src="http://www.nickysinger.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/11/garethglyndebourne.jpg" alt="Gareth recruits the Knight Crew Chorus" title="garethglyndebourne" width="564" height="376" class="size-full wp-image-389" /></a><p class="wp-caption-text">Gareth recruits the Knight Crew Chorus</p></div>
<p>Big News! Gareth Malone, he of <em>The Choir</em> and <em>Boys Don&#8217;t Sing</em>, has been appointed Chorus Master to Knight Crew and the making of the opera is to be filmed by the BBC for Gareth&#8217;s new series <em>Gareth Goes to Glyndebourne</em>. The good news is Gareth is as nice in person as he is on the telly. The bad news is &#8211; he filmed in my kitchen. To understand this, you&#8217;d have to see my kitchen. And &#8211; unfortunately &#8211; you will.</p>
